Transaction 578156c93ae7bcfa38d119a8ade94450612c58295b3d8a70740575f35b77e2ba
1 Input
1 Output
-
578156c93ae7bcfa38d119a8ade94450612c58295b3d8a70740575f35b77e2ba:0
- value
- 307726
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 51ca703430ca3249ba64a23141764e6652529a38 OP_EQUALVERIFY OP_CHECKSIG
- address
- 18TUFCU1L2xbPLN4AXosieE9hxmm4xP3Eq